[{"type":"text","content":"JERSEY CITY, N.J., Dec. 03, 2019 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- Bel Fuse Inc. (“Bel,” or, “the Company”) (Nasdaq:BELFA and Nasdaq:BELFB), a leading supplier of products that power, protect and connect electronic circuits, today announced that the Company has closed on its previously-announced asset purchase agreement (the “Agreement”) with CUI Global Inc. (Nasdaq:CUI) related to the purchase of the majority of the power business of CUI Inc.\n The acquired business had trailing twelve-month sales of approximately $37 million and is expected to be accretive to Bel’s consolidated net earnings by the second quarter of 2020. Gross margins (unaudited) are higher than Bel’s historical range, and the combination is expected to yield annual cost synergies of approximately $500,000. Bel will continue to operate the business from CUI Inc.’s leased ISO 9001:2015-certified facility in Tualatin, Oregon. Transaction BenefitsThe well-known CUI Inc. power brand will join Bel Power Solutions as leading power supply and conditioning brands in the Bel Power portfolio. We believe that the combination of Bel and the CUI Inc. power business will: Increase Bel’s presence in the distribution channel, making us the top supplier for power products at one of the major electronic catalog distributorsUnite complementary capabilities, sales channels and customer relationshipsBroaden our Power Product Portfolio giving us a full range of products to support all our customer power needsEnhance our gross margin profile and make a positive contribution to our net earningsProvide alternative business models and strategies to analyze and potentially implement on a broader scaleProduce cost synergies, $500,000 of which have been identified to date The Company paid $32 million in cash for the CUI Inc. power business acquired under the terms of the Agreement. About BelBel (www.belfuse.com) designs, manufactures and markets a broad array of products that power, protect and connect electronic circuits. These products are primarily used in the networking, telecommunications, computing, military, aerospace, transportation and broadcasting industries.
